AcreTrader farmers pay cash rent, a highly common relationship between farmers and landowners (nearly 40% of all U.S. farmland is rented or leased). The unique entity usually receives the rent in advance of planting season, so you take virtually no crop risk, weather risk, etc. The rent is kept in a unique bank account held by the entity to ...2021. Farmland REITs for the small investor first appeared in the U.S. in 2013 when Gladstone Land IPOed. It was followed by Farmland Partners ( FPI ) in 2014 and American Farmland ( AFCO ) in 2015.Invest at least 75% of its assets in property. Earn at least 75% of profits from property rent, interest on mortgages or from property sales. Pay out at least 90% of taxable income as dividends to shareholders. Have no more than 50% of its shares held by 5 or fewer shareholders. We’ve noted before that, according to USDA data, the United States lost an average of 4.3 acres of agricultural land every minute of every day from 2000 to 2022. For perspective, that’s an area larger than three football fields every 60 seconds.
